QualificationsBasic Requirements: (1) Completion of all requirements for a bachelor's degree in accounting from an accredited college or university; or a degree in a related field such as business administration, finance, or public administration that included or was supplemented by 24 semester hours in accounting. The 24 hours may include up to 6 hours of credit in business law. OR (2) Candidates may also qualify through a combination of education and experience: at least 4 years of accounting experience or an equivalent combination of accounting experience, college-level education, and training that provided professional accounting knowledge AND 24 semester hours in accounting/auditing courses, which may include up to 6 hours of business law, OR a certificate as a Certified Public Accountant or Certified Internal Auditor. In addition to meeting the basic requirement, qualified applicants must possess one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ade (GS-11 for GS-12 level; GS-12 for GS-13 level) in the Federal service, which demonstrates the ability to perform the duties of the position. GS-12: Specialized experience is defined as: Applying professional knowledge of accounting principles, policies, and procedures to develop, design, test, revise and evaluate one or more automated accounting systems and subsystems to support an assigned area. GS-13 Specialized experience is defined as: Applying professional knowledge of accounting principles, policies, and procedures in the development, design, revision, and evaluation of automated accounting systems and subsystems to support an assigned area. Examples of qualifying specialized experience include independently performing accounting work related to the design, development, testing, evaluation and implementation of new and/or modified systems; Experience in designing, developing and implementing major and key segments of accounting and financial systems and procedures; providing support to a diverse group of internal and external customers utilizing knowledge of accounting systems and accounting practices; Participating in the development of accounting policies and procedures, analyzing user requirements, testing software releases, and solving accounting systems problems in particularly difficult and responsible circumstances; and experience in preparing written detailed specifications for system modifications as required. Major DutiesPlans, designs, tests, analyzes, revises, implements, and maintains all or major portions of a complex financial accounting system.Assesses the integration of new computer technology and new means of improving productivity and efficiency of systems.Ensures that systems designs provide for the integrity of financial records and provide data and reporting capacities for preparation and submission of documentation required by the Federal Managers Financial Integrity Act for all assigned systems.Provides guidance and expert technical advice to associates, bases, major commands, central operating locations, centers, and/or other echelons of management and other agencies.Develops, interprets, and revises accounting and finance systems policies and procedures.
